Veneers are used to make changes in the appearance of one's teeth by essentially putting a new facing on select teeth. Teeth that are misaligned, poorly shaped, spaced or discolored can be given an ideal appearance through the use of veneers.
Depending on the situation, anywhere from 0-1mm of enamel is removed from the front of the tooth to make room for the veneers, impressions are taken, and then lab-made porcelain veneers are bonded in to place for a beautiful smile. Composite veneers can also be placed immediately chairside in many situations. A careful analysis of form and function is used to determine the best choice of materials.
